CIP-0197, submitted by researcher Robert Phair, has entered the formal review stage within the Cardano ecosystem. On its surface, it is a technical standard proposing an optional zero-knowledge proof layer to provide 'quantum resilience' for existing hierarchical deterministic (HD) wallets. The context here is critical. Cardano has always differentiated itself through academic rigor and formal methods. While other chains rushed to ship un-audited code during the DeFi summer, Cardano published peer-reviewed papers. This ethos is woven into the fabric of CIP-0197. The proposal does not suggest a hard fork or a forced migration. It does not demand that users abandon their current addresses. Instead, it offers an optional overlay—a cryptographic cloak of invulnerability that can be worn without changing one's identity. This is a profoundly humane approach to a technical problem, recognizing that the friction of migration is often the greatest barrier to security.
Let us delve into the core technical thesis. The current standard for most blockchains, including Cardano, is Ed25519 for digital signatures. This is a robust, efficient elliptic curve signature scheme. However, it is vulnerable to Shor's algorithm, a quantum computing process that could theoretically factor large integers and solve discrete logarithms exponentially faster than classical computers. When a sufficiently powerful quantum computer is built, any wallet using Ed25519 could be compromised. The threat is existential, but the timeline is unknown. It could be ten years, it could be fifty. But in cryptographic terms, that is a blink of an eye.
CIP-0197 proposes to mitigate this by allowing users to generate a zero-knowledge proof that attests to the validity of their existing key without revealing it. In essence, it would create a secondary layer of verification that is resistant to quantum analysis, even if the underlying key is theoretically vulnerable. This is a 'transitional' protection, a bridge to a future where we might adopt fully post-quantum signatures like Lamport or Winternitz. The genius here is not in the innovation of ZK proofs—that technology is mature—but in the application. It solves the 'mass migration problem' that plagues any security upgrade. By allowing users to enhance their security posture without moving their funds, it removes the single largest point of failure in the upgrade process: human inertia.
However, as with any early-stage proposal, the devil is in the details. Or rather, the absence of details. The CIP is in its infancy. There is no code to audit, no testnet to probe, no performance benchmarks to analyze. The proposal raises a critical question that the original text does not answer: Is the zero-knowledge proof scheme itself quantum-safe? This is the Achilles' heel of many ZK implementations. Some ZK protocols rely on assumptions that could also be broken by a sufficiently advanced quantum computer. If the shield we are building is made of the same material as the sword that threatens us, we have merely delayed the inevitable. This is the hidden risk, the ghost in the machine that every auditor must hunt for.
Based on my experience auditing governance models and yield optimization logic during the DeFi summer, I have learned that complexity is the enemy of security. The more moving parts, the more attack surfaces. CIP-0197 proposes to integrate a ZK layer into the existing HD wallet structure. This is not a trivial task. It requires significant cryptographic engineering to ensure that the proof generation does not introduce latency or centralization vectors. The proposal does not specify whether these proofs will be generated client-side, which is preferable, or via a centralized service, which would be a catastrophe. If a centralized service is required, we have simply traded one vulnerability for another, moving the target but not removing it.

But we must also apply the pragmatism test. Does this proposal have a realistic path to adoption? The answer is murky. The CIP process on Cardano is thorough, but it is also glacial. Proposals can sit in review for years. Some are significantly altered; some are abandoned. The likelihood of CIP-0197 being implemented on mainnet within the next two years is low. This is not a failure of the system, but a feature of its deliberate nature. The risk is not that the proposal is bad, but that it becomes a victim of its own low priority. In a world of finite developer resources, why work on a quantum shield when you could build a DEX aggregator that generates fees today?

Let us look at the competitive landscape. There are chains, like Quantum Resistant Ledger (QRL), that are natively post-quantum from genesis. They are purists, but they lack the ecosystem and the developer mindshare that Cardano enjoys. Cardano's approach is a 'retrofit,' which is often maligned in engineering circles. The ecosystem dependencies are clear. If this proposal moves forward, wallet providers like Yoroi and Daedalus will be the first to feel the impact. They will need to evaluate the integration complexity and decide whether to offer this optional feature. Exchanges, which are notoriously slow to adopt new standards, will need to create operational timelines for potential support. This is a slow, multi-year process. However, we must be vigilant against the narrative trap of 'virtue signaling.' A proposal is not a deliverable. The gap between a CIP and a working, audited, adopted standard is vast. We have seen many chains publish ambitious roadmaps that end up in the graveyard of abandoned GitHub repos. The risk here is that CIP-0197 becomes a talking point for the community to deflect criticism, without ever being properly funded or resourced for implementation. The Project Catalyst fund, which is Cardano's treasury, could allocate resources to this, but it would be competing with hundreds of other proposals that offer more immediate user value. This is the classic tragedy of the commons, where long-term security is undervalued in favor of short-term utility.
